Comparison review

The Moto G 5G Plus is a bit better than the Huawei P50 Pro, with a general score of 82.6 against 80. Even being the best cellphone in this review, we must tell that it is also older, just a little bit heavier and a little bit thicker. Huawei P50 Pro counts with a little bit better screen than Moto G 5G Plus, because although it has a little bit smaller screen, it also counts with a just a bit higher display pixels density and a quite better resolution of 1228 x 2700.

Huawei P50 Pro features just a little better performance than Motorola Moto G 5G Plus, and although they both have 8 CPU cores, the Huawei P50 Pro also has a larger amount of RAM. The Motorola Moto G 5G Plus takes way better pictures and videos than Huawei P50 Pro, because although it has a less mega-pixels camera, it also counts with a bigger aperture to capture better low light photography and videos.

The Huawei P50 Pro has a little bit more storage capacity to store more games and applications than Motorola Moto G 5G Plus, because although it has no external SD slot, it also counts with 256 GB internal storage capacity. Moto G 5G Plus counts with just a bit better battery performance than Huawei P50 Pro, because it has a 15 percent greater battery capacity.
